How much do library graphic design j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 7, 2026, the average hourly pay for library graphic design in Illinois is $26.07,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$19.33 and $30.29 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a library graphic design?

A Library Graphic Design job involves creating visual materials to support library services, programs, and events. This can include designing posters, brochures, social media graphics, and website elements that enhance communication and engagement with the community. The role often requires knowledge of graphic design software, branding principles, and an understanding of a library's mission. Library graphic designers collaborate with librarians and staff to ensure designs are accessible, visually appealing, and informative.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of a library graphic design professional?

A Library Graphic Design professional typically develops visual content such as event posters, instructional materials, digital displays, and promotional graphics to support library programs and services. The role often involves collaborating with librarians, communications staff, and other team members to ensure that all materials align with the library’s brand and mission. Designers may also oversee print production, maintain digital assets, and assist with the library’s website or social media visual updates. This variety keeps the work dynamic and allows for creative problem-solving, while supporting the library’s efforts to engage and inform the community.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the library graphic design position, and why are they important?

To thrive in Library Graphic Design, you need strong graphic design skills, proficiency in visual communication, and a relevant degree or certification in graphic design or a related field. Expertise with Adobe Creative Suite (Photoshop, Illustrator, InDesign) and familiarity with library management systems or digital asset management tools are commonly required. Creativity, attention to detail, collaboration, and effective communication are essential soft skills that help designers work within diverse library teams. These skills enable the creation of engaging visual materials that support library programs, outreach, and information dissemination.

JOB SUMMARY

The Graphic Design Intern will support the Marketing Department by assisting with the creation and execution of visual content that enhances brand awareness, patient engagement, and organizational growth. This role provides hands-on experience working with a fast-paced marketing team to develop creative assets across digital, print, social media, website, and internal communication channels.

The ideal candidate is highly creative, detail-oriented, eager to learn, and passionate about visual storytelling. The Graphic Design Intern will gain practical experience in brand management, marketing campaign development, content creation, and design production while supporting multiple brands within a growing healthcare organization.

ESSENTIAL JOB RESPONSIBILITIES

Graphic Design & Creative Development

  • Assist in the creation of marketing materials including digital advertisements, social media graphics, email templates, brochures, flyers, posters, signage, presentations, and other promotional assets.
  • Support the development and execution of creative concepts that align with organizational branding guidelines.
  • Design visual content for multiple dental practice brands while maintaining brand consistency and quality standards.
  • Create and edit graphics, illustrations, infographics, and digital assets for marketing campaigns.
  • Assist with photo selection, image editing, retouching, and asset organization.

Digital Marketing Support

  • Design social media content to support patient acquisition and engagement initiatives.
  • Create graphics for websites, landing pages, blogs, and email marketing campaigns.
  • Assist with the production of digital advertisements for paid search, display, and social media campaigns.
  • Support video content development through graphic creation, slide design, and basic video editing.
  • Help maintain digital asset libraries and marketing templates.

Brand Management

  • Ensure all creative materials adhere to company brand standards and visual identity guidelines.
  • Support brand consistency across all patient-facing and internal communications.
  • Assist with updates to brand assets, templates, and style guides.
  • Participate in creative brainstorming sessions for campaigns and promotional initiatives.

Practice Marketing Support

  • Assist in developing custom marketing materials for local dental practices and community outreach efforts.
  • Create promotional materials for office events, grand openings, patient appreciation events, and sponsorship opportunities.
  • Support practice-specific marketing campaigns and initiatives.
  • Collaborate with marketing team members to address creative needs across locations.

Project Coordination & Collaboration

  • Work closely with the marketing team and other departments to execute creative projects within established deadlines.
  • Participate in design reviews and incorporate feedback from stakeholders.
  • Assist with managing multiple design projects simultaneously while maintaining attention to detail.
  • Support cross-functional projects involving marketing, operations, and leadership teams.

Creative Research & Innovation

  • Stay current on graphic design trends, digital content best practices, and emerging creative technologies.
  • Research competitor marketing materials and visual communication strategies.
  • Explore AI-powered design tools and creative solutions to improve efficiency and innovation.
  • Contribute fresh ideas to marketing campaigns and branding initiatives.

Additional Responsibilities

  • Assist with administrative tasks related to marketing and creative projects.
  • Support event marketing efforts, including preparation of promotional materials and signage.
  • Perform other duties and special projects as assigned.

REQUIRED E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E

  • Currently pursuing or recently completed an Associate's or Bachelor's degree in Graphic Design, Visual Communications, Marketing, Fine Arts, or a related field.
  • Previous internship, coursework, freelance work, or personal portfolio demonstrating graphic design skills preferred.
  • Experience using Adobe Creative Suite (Photoshop, Illustrator, InDesign) strongly preferred.
  • Familiarity with Canva, Figma, or other design platforms is a plus.
  • Basic understanding of social media platforms and digital marketing concepts preferred.

QUALIFICATIONS

  • Strong creative thinking and visual design skills.
  • Proficiency in Adobe Creative Suite and/or other graphic design software.
  • Understanding of typography, layout, color theory, and visual hierarchy.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
  • Strong attention to detail and commitment to producing high-quality work.
  • Ability to receive feedback and make revisions in a professional manner.
  • Strong organizational, time management, and multitasking skills.
  •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a team environment.
  • Eagerness to learn and develop new creative and marketing skills.
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ite and other business applications.

P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S

  • Prolonged periods of sitting at a desk and working on a computer.
  • Ability to view, create, and edit digital designs for extended periods.
  • Occasional standing, walking, bending, and lifting up to 25 pounds.
  • Ability to travel occasionally to practice locations or events as needed.
